Objective: To compare the composition and fraction molecular weight distribution of polysaccharides from natural Cordyceps sinensis and cultured Cordyceps mycelia. Methods: A gel filtration HPLC equipped with TSK - Gel G3000SWXL column(5 μm,7. 8 mm ×30 cm)and guard column(7 μm,6. 0 mm×4 cm)were applied for a-nalysis. The mobile phase was 0. 1 mol·L-1 sodium sulfate in 10 mmol #L-1 phosphate buffer(pH 6. 8 ) and the flow rate was 1 mL·min-1. The column and detect temperature were 25℃ ,and refraction index detector was used. Results:The composition of polysaccharides from natural Cordyceps sinensis was similar. The molecular weight of main fraction( >50% ) was more than 1. 5 × 105. The polysaccharides of cultured Cordyceps mycelia of east region of China was similar to those of natural Cordyceps sinensis, though the composition of polysaccharides from cultured Cordyceps mycelia was obviously different. Conclusion: The polysaccharides of natural Cordyceps sinensis and those of cultured Cordyceps mycelia were found to be different in composition. Determination of polysaccharides should be used as quality control of natural Cordyceps sinensis and cultured Cordyceps mycelia.
